It's important to remember that a crib for bed isn't a substitute for a proper baby swaddle or sleeping bag, as it doesn't ensure the safety of your baby during sleep. Back To Sleep campaign guidelines recommend that your baby sleep on their backs in their crib or cot. It is important to take down any blankets, pillows and duvets that might interfere with your baby breathing.

The majority (but not all) airlines let you take a crib with a portable bed for free It's worth weighing your needs when you're looking at options. Some of the smaller travel cots can be folded up so small that they can even be packed into the suitcase which is ideal if you're traveling by air. Make sure you are aware of the airline's regulations prior to purchasing a travel crib. Some are larger and must be checked as luggage. It's also important to consider the frequency you'll be using the travel cot in order to determine its weight, size and performance.
